Mudface is the eighth studio album by American rapper Redman. The album was released on November 13, 2015, by Gilla House Records.[1][2]

Track listing[]

No.TitleProducer(s)Length
1."Dr. Trevis (Intro)" (featuring Josh Gannet)Reggie Noble0:50
2."Wus Really Hood"Rockwilder1:27
3."Beastin' (MCA)"Reggie Noble2:32
4."Gettin' Inside"Labor Department3:19
5."Muddy Island (Skit)"Reggie Noble0:58
6."Nigga Like Me"Mike & Keys2:28
7."Dopeman" (featuring Stressmatic)Rick Rock2:37
8."Let It Go"Jahlil Beats3:18
9."Bars"Theory Hazit3:15
10."High 2 Come Down"Sebastian Arman and Boris Milanov aka B-OK3:28
11."Won't Be Fiendin (The Dez Remix)"Desmond "Dez" Peterson3:44
12."Undeniable" (featuring Runt Dog & Ready Roc)Illmind3:16
13."Go Hard"Marvel3:01
